EDWARD ALLAN KLATT July 17, 1935 - November 5, 2015 Peacefully on Thursday, November 5, 2015 after a brief battle with cancer, Edward Allan Klatt passed away at the St. Boniface Hospital Palliative Care Ward at the age of 80 years. Edward was predeceased by his dear wife Marie this past year, and as a child by his father August; mother Ethel; sister Ethel Anne and two brothers Jackie and Robert. Edward is survived and will be sadly missed by his children, Janice (Ron), Lloyd, Russell and Allan Klatt; grandchildren, great-grandchildren and his brother Alexander (Elizabeth) Klatt. Edward spent his early years in the Anola and Transcona areas. He worked 10 years at the Board of Grain Commissioners and later for 27 years with Canada Post as a mail handler retiring in 1989. Ed was most happy when with Marie at the farm with his tractors, cars and anything else with a motor in it. He had a knack for reviving motors that everyone else had given up on. Ed was a kind soul admired by friends and associates for his generosity. If you needed something and he had it, it was yours no questions asked.
